Acadia Healthcare is a leading provider of behavioral healthcare services across the US and Puerto Rico. It operates a network of psychiatric hospitals, residential treatment centers, and clinics for mental health and addiction recovery.

The company started as a cross-border payments platform that empowers businesses, online sellers, and freelancers. The platform allows the users to get paid in multiple currencies, bill global clients, and sell on marketplaces worldwide.
